With expertise and power the carver wields the adze. Relied on for survival in ancient times, traditional tools are imbued with significance and meaning. The toki epitomises the artistry and skill of the craftsman, protector and provider. Of great mana (prestige), to wield the toki is to wield strength.

This hei toki was carved by Aaron Marshall from raukaraka pounamu sourced from Marsden of  Te Wai Pounamu, Aotearoa. It measures 40mm by 30mm, has a semi-gloss finish, and is bound with an adjustable hand-braided cord.
